David H.
Data Engineer
Med to tiårs erfaring fungerer David som en svært dyktig senior dataingeniør og databaseadministrator som er dyktig i å administrere MySQL-, Oracle- og SQL Server-systemer.
David har effektivt overvåket produksjonsmiljøer i stor skala gjennom hele karrieren, implementert robuste løsninger for katastrofegjenopprettinger og automatisert kritiske prosesser.
Davids ferdigheter strekker seg til ytelsesjustering, dataadministrasjon og databasehelseovervåking, og bruker verktøy som DataDog, Nagios og Munin.
Han har også ekspertise innen skript- og programmeringsspråk som Bash, PHP og SQL, og har en bevist merittliste med å lede team og levere prosjekter etter planen.
Med sin solide tekniske kunnskap og strategiske problemløsningsevner er David en verdifull ressurs for enhver organisasjon.
Hovedekspertise
- Data Engineering 15 år
- ETL 15 år
- SQL 21 år
Andre kunnskaper
- CSV 18 år
- Snowflake 1 år
- Python 1 år
Utvalgt opplevelse
Arbeidserfaring
Data Engineer
Pason Systems Inc. - 14 years 7 months
- Administrere MySQL Percona produksjonsservere i et 26TB replikert miljø for boredata, som omfatter tusenvis av databaser (med millioner av tabeller).
- Automatisering av balansering av et fragmentert databasesystem, overføring av mye brukte databaser til noder med mindre volumer, og arkivering av eldre data (over 200 databaser daglig).
- Sikre høy tilgjengelighet av databaser gjennom ProxySQL og Orchestrator.
- Etablere geografisk spredte databaseforekomster for katastrofegjenoppretting.
- Gjennomføre månedlige tester for mål for gjenopprettingspunkt og gjenopprettingstid ved hjelp av Terraform.
- Bruke DataDog for varsler, overvåke databasehelse, analysere søkeytelse og administrere automatiserte jobber.
Teknologier:
- Teknologier:
- Data Engineering
- ETL
- SQL
- Bash
- Golang
- MySQL
- AWS
Data Engineer
Echostar Technologies - 1 year 7 months
- Administrere 5 MySQL-produksjonsservere i et 10-terabyte replikert miljø, registrere set-top-boks helsedata, som vokser med 14 til 17 gigabyte daglig.
- Opprette et databasevarslingssystem for å overvåke database- og serverhelse, master/slave-balanse, dataintegritet, benchmarking og profilering.
- Opprette og godkjenne database-, tabell- og spørringsstrukturer for innebygde SQLite-systemer som brukes i millioner av set-top-bokser.
- Overvåke og bistå med alle andre MySQL-instanser som brukes i forskjellige avdelinger.
- Opprette og undervise SQL-kurs for ansatte som bruker grensesnitt med SQL.
Teknologier:
- Teknologier:
- MySQL
Data Engineer
SubscriberBASE - 1 year 1 month
- Administrerte 11 MySQL-servere, som inkluderte 7 sekundære servere i et replikert miljø for et online medieselskap.
- Brukte Nagios, Munin, Trac og MySQL proxy for ytelsesovervåking, dataadministrasjon, serverjustering, lastbalansering, sikkerhetskopiering og gjenoppretting, brukerprofiler og prosjektledelse.
- Utviklet et databasepanel for å overvåke database- og serverhelse, utføre benchmarking og gjennomføre profilering.
- Fullførte en LAMP-basert datavarehusapplikasjon med rapportbygger og helautomatiserte ETL-prosesser.
Teknologier:
- Teknologier:
- MySQL
Utdannelse
BSc.BA
Universitetet i Calgary · 1989 - 1992
Finn din neste utvikler innen dager, ikke måneder
I løpet av en kort 25-minutters samtale ønsker vi å:
- Forstå dine utviklingsbehov
- Forklare prosessen vår der vi matcher deg med kvalifiserte, evaluerte utviklere fra vårt nettverk
- Dele de neste stegene for å finne riktig match, ofte på mindre enn en uke